Maison >interface Web >js tutoriel >JS implémente couper, copier et coller en fonction des compétences du plug-in_javascript de clipBoard.js

JS implémente couper, copier et coller en fonction des compétences du plug-in_javascript de clipBoard.js

WBOY
WBOYoriginal
2016-05-16 15:02:491370parcourir

Résumé :

J'ai récemment travaillé sur un projet dans lequel il y avait une telle exigence : implémenter une fonction permettant de cliquer sur un bouton pour copier un lien. J'ai recherché des informations pertinentes sur Internet et j'ai trouvé plusieurs plug-ins qui sont une copie. fonction implémentée via Flash. Comme de plus en plus de gens ont proposé d'abolir le Flash, je me suis donc demandé si la copie et la découpe pouvaient être réalisées via js ?

Adresse : https://github.com/baixuexiyang/clipBoard.js

Méthode :

Copier

var copy = new clipBoard(document.getElementById('data'), {
beforeCopy: function() {
},
copy: function() {
return document.getElementById('data').value;
},
afterCopy: function() {
}
}); 

Coupe

var cut = new clipBoard(document.getElementById('data'), {
beforeCut: function() {
},
Cut: function() {
return document.getElementById('data').value;
},
afterCut: function() {
}
});

Coller

var paste = new clipBoard(document.getElementById('data'), {
beforePaste: function() {
},
paste: function() {
return document.getElementById('data').value;
},
afterPaste: function() {
}
});

Déclaration:
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n